Dales WayWalking route129 km
Dales High WayWalking route145 km
Runs from Saltaire (West Yorkshire) to Appleby-in-Westmorland (Cumbria) roughly following route of Settle and Carlisle railway
Lady Anne's WayWalking route160 km
The route was inspired by the indomitable Lady Anne Clifford, who owned vast estates in the old county of Westmorland during the seventeenth century. The route is in the area she traveled and highlights a several castles she renovated.
